1934-D Mercury Dime XF


0.0715 troy oz .900 1934 Extra Fine

The 10 cent piece from 1934 struck at the Denver Mint represents a classic era of American silver coinage. Composed of 90 percent silver, this dime contains 0.0715 troy ounces of precious metal. Collectors and enthusiasts appreciate this issue in Extra Fine condition, which preserves the fine details of its celebrated artwork. On the obverse, the design features a youthful personification of Liberty adorned with a winged Phrygian cap. This distinctive headwear often led observers to mistake the figure for the Roman messenger god, giving the series its popular nickname. The front of the coin also bears the inscription "IN GOD WE TRUST" alongside the 1934 date. The reverse side presents a powerful combination of symbols, displaying a traditional fasces alongside a peaceful olive branch. The Latin motto "E PLURIBUS UNUM" is visible on this side, reinforcing the national themes of unity and strength. This Denver-minted dime stands as a beautiful example of early twentieth-century engraving, showcasing the artistic transition of the nation's pocket change.

Specifications

Country United States
Year 1934
Mint mark D - Denver
Grade Extra Fine
Legal-tender face value 10 Cents
Metal Silver
Weight 0.0715 troy oz
Purity .900
Diameter 17.9 mm
Thickness 1.35 mm
